Web22 jul. 2008 · 01-03-2010, 07:46 PM. Re: Potassium conversion. Going by what was said above, 40 mEq must be equal to 40 mmol, as potassium has a valency of +1. One mole of potassium would weigh 39.10 grams. So 40 mmol would weigh 1.564 grams. 40 mEq = 40 mmol = 1.6 grams, rounding off. Flag. Weblower orientation value of about 2,600 mg/day is derived for supplemental potassium intake. The D-A-CH Societies2 have derived estimated values for an adequate intake for potassium, which are at 4,000 mg/day for adolescents aged 15 years and older and adults, and at 4,000 and 4,400 mg/day, respectively, during pregnancy and lactation.

Web10 feb. 2024 · Each 1 mmol of phosphate provides ~1.5 mEq of potassium. With orders for IV phosphate, there is considerable confusion associated with the use of millimoles (mmol) versus milliequivalents (mEq) to express the phosphate requirement.
